NSA Thermal 11oz/373gsm Aluminised OPF Ripstop Blend Solutions

OPF (Oxidised Polyacrylonitrile) aluminised materials are high-performance thermal fabrics designed for smelters, foundries, welding and metal processing. By combining a heat-reflecting aluminium surface with an inherently fire resistant core, these materials shed molten metal and shield workers from radiant heat up to 1093°C (2000°F). The inherent fireproof properties of the OPF base fabric block direct flames. 

The Outer Layer (Aluminium Foil/Coating) acts as a thermal mirror. It is highly effective at deflecting intense radiant heat and prevents hot fluid, sparks and molten metal splashes from sticking to the fabric. Instead, molten metal drops bead up and roll off smoothly.

The Base Cloth (OPF) fibres, are thermally stabilised in a high-temperature oven with air. This oxidation process alters the molecular structure into a stable "ladder" configuration that ensures the fibre cannot burn, melt, soften, or drip even under direct flame exposure. 

  

OPF Core Properties and Benefits

 

Extreme Thermal Defence: The base material features a remarkably high Limiting Oxygen Index (LOI) of up to 45% to 55% making it completely self-extinguishing and non-combustible in normal atmospheric conditions.

Heat Reflection: The aluminised exterior reflects up to 95% of radiant heat, helping reduce worker heat stress.

Metal Shedding: The smooth aluminium layer prevents molten aluminium, iron and steel from sticking to or burning through the fabric.

No After-Burn: OPF fibres are inherently flame resistant. They will not ignite, melt or continue to burn when removed from the heat source.

Flexibility: Unlike heavy, rigid carbon blends, OPF textiles remain relatively soft and flexible, allowing for better wearer mobility.

Dimensional Stability: OPF retains its physical structure and will not shrink, break open or crack when subjected to extreme heat or thermal shock.

Carbon Armour™ Aluminised OPF Ripstop Product Care

  • Read the garment label and launder per the instructions on the garment label,
  • DO NOT dry clean or machine wash. DO NOT store garments wet or with any chemical contamination. DO NOT clean with any compounds containing ammonia chlorine or other oxidising or abrasive agents.
  • Gently wipe clean with a soft cloth and mild soap. Rinse thoroughly. Dry garments by hanging in well vented, shaded areas.
  • The outer shell of these aluminised garments contain a highly reflective surface and it is extremely important that this surface is clean so that it can perform at peak efficiency.
  • Wash according to the instructions above to remove any contaminants in order to maintain fabric performance when the garment becomes soiled with dirt, grease and oils.
